Numerous strolling festivals and other strolling occasions take place annually in many international locations. The world’s largest multi-day walking occasion is the International Four Days Marches Nijmegen in the Netherlands. The « Vierdaagse » (Dutch for « Four day Event ») is an annual walk that has taken place since 1909; it has been primarily based at Nijmegen since 1916. Depending on age group and class, walkers have to walk 30, forty or 50 kilometers each day for 4 days. Originally a army occasion with a few civilians, it now is a mainly civilian event.
